Transaction 05ef0fc704dff5a6935bab970d93806604bc96fb7a0117368b6c4e438419d458

1 Input
2 Outputs
  • 05ef0fc704dff5a6935bab970d93806604bc96fb7a0117368b6c4e438419d458:0
  • value  20643505
    address  3GQ1PXNp1av6RAjvqPWh3r5YRMk7oH6dkB
  • 05ef0fc704dff5a6935bab970d93806604bc96fb7a0117368b6c4e438419d458:1
  • value  2528098769
    address  3BafL9jqSe2kNcM1knHgQUVEaSb4UFyzzK